2011 ILS to SEK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2011

During 2011, the ILS to SEK ex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on January 8, valuing the pair at 1.9333.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on February 1, dropping to 1.7289.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 0.2044 SEK.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 1.8606 to the December average rate of 1.8121, the exchange rate registered a net change of -2.60% (reflecting a weakening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2011 high of 1.9333 was down 7.09% compared to the 2010 peak of 2.0809,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.

ILS to SEK Seasonal Trends & Volatility Analysis

A structured review of seasonal halves, trading extremes, consecutive streaks, and historical baselines.

Seasonal Halves (H1 vs H2)

Seasonal

The average exchange rate in the first half of the year (H1: Jan–Jun) was 1.8109, compared to 1.8177 in the second half (H2: Jul–Dec). This shows that the rate was stronger in the second half (Jul–Dec) by a margin of 0.0068 points.

Volatility Range Comparison

Volatility

The most volatile month in 2011 was January, with a trading range of 0.1947 SEK (High: 1.9333 / Low: 1.7386). On the other end, May was the most stable month, with a tight range of 0.0450 SEK (High: 1.8219 / Low: 1.7769).

Monthly Breakdown

Statistical summary for each calendar month.

Month High Low Average
January 1.9333 1.7386 1.8606
February 1.7858 1.7289 1.7590
March 1.8137 1.7383 1.7808
April 1.8314 1.7702 1.8062
May 1.8219 1.7769 1.8041
June 1.8803 1.8090 1.8546
July 1.9119 1.8396 1.8691
August 1.8494 1.7480 1.8041
September 1.8694 1.7315 1.7987
October 1.8453 1.7697 1.8127
November 1.8435 1.7784 1.8094
December 1.8380 1.7906 1.8121
